Output 79595e1ab20f877949c647a467dac2e00224bd52e4a918532af00ea1a691e525:7

value
8670391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d352a768b3ac5f90a304813837fd32ce1c3f6f52 OP_EQUAL
address
3LxPWv7MZAT8VcNvTGmWu2mtjrpg86MEFe
transaction
79595e1ab20f877949c647a467dac2e00224bd52e4a918532af00ea1a691e525
spent
true